Transaction 874542a203ca0a7f358aea12a80ed2faf2145cdf0ef05d7bc16ae5ff5a30010b
1 Input
1 Output
-
874542a203ca0a7f358aea12a80ed2faf2145cdf0ef05d7bc16ae5ff5a30010b:0
- value
- 576698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7edb6e3358fc06b9743c6115bf84e25880514681 OP_EQUAL
- address
- 3DFmw1aaNJevvtssKkUo6xGCtNXDWifByr